How Much Does Land Clearing Really Cost?
Determining the accurate expense of property clearing can be quite complex. There’s a single, easy answer, as several factors impact the overall sum. Generally, you can expect anywhere from $3 to $15 per square foot, but this is just a general approximation. Many things exert a significant function – including the thickness of vegetation existing, the kind of trees and brush needing removal, the slope of the ground, and the ease of access for machinery. Furthermore, area labor rates and handling costs will also impact the total cost. Finally, obtaining multiple estimates from experienced area clearing contractors is critical for understanding an educated decision.

Land Clearing Costs Breakdown : Skid Steer & Mini Excavator
Understanding the price of land clearing can be tricky . When considering machinery like a skid steer or a small digger, anticipate expenses to vary significantly. Typically , Bobcat usage might run approximately $ 125 – $ 350 hourly, primarily due to operator labor and diesel. Conversely , a mini excavator hire and usage often runs between $ 175 – $ 450 hourly, indicating its more powerful digging strength. These estimates don't factor in possible additional fees like property preparation , brush removal , and licenses – all can impact your overall project cost.
